Gary, you mention things going south at your plant, remember that as a senority employee you have the right to relocate if things go south at your facility, I watched many employees move to different plants that had senority to do so when they decided to shut down the three assembly lines in Lansing, some recieved major bonuses to move to plants out of state (relocation fund) in the nieboorhood of $60,000.00. I certainly would not tell you what to do, but I must stress the importance of the benefit package you get from GM, even as bad as it has deteriated from what it used to be, it is still one of the best around, and in todays world one medical issue without insurance can totally bust a family for life. I know the temtation of working on your own and not having to take crap from some piss poor boss looks wonderful, but it all comes back to the BENEFITS to me, if you can establish them somehow I say go for it, but make sure you secure those benefits first, as Aixguy stated $650.00 for a single adult, you will be looking at something around $1800.00 to $3000.00 a month to keep your family covered as they are now with your benefit package.
